About the Role
We are seeking a Senior Retrofit Strategy Manager with extensive experience in retrofit coordination or programme delivery, and a deep understanding of quality standards in large-scale domestic retrofit. In this strategic role, you will act as a subject matter expert supporting major retrofit bids, projects, and consultancy assignments. You will lead the design and optimisation of scalable retrofit delivery models and commercial service propositions that align with Energy Saving Trust’s net zero objectives.
You will develop internal toolkits, frameworks, and processes to ensure high-quality, consistent retrofit delivery across the UK. Building and managing partnerships with delivery agents, funders, supply chain partners, and industry stakeholders will be key to accelerating progress towards net zero. You will also represent Energy Saving Trust externally, providing thought leadership on retrofit strategy at events and industry meetings.
Joining the Business and Market Development team, you will contribute to shaping new opportunities and partnerships that accelerate the UK’s journey to net zero. This is a unique opportunity to combine technical expertise, commercial insight, and partnership building to deliver impact at scale.
